Concrete floor repair services involve assessing and restoring damaged or deteriorating concrete surfaces to ensure safety and functionality. When concrete begins to crack, spall, or settle, these issues can compromise the stability of the floor and create hazards such as uneven surfaces or tripping risks. Skilled contractors evaluate the extent of the damage and use specialized techniques to repair cracks, fill voids, and reinforce weak areas. The goal is to restore the concrete’s strength and appearance, helping to extend the lifespan of the flooring and prevent further deterioration.

Many common problems can be addressed through concrete repair services. Cracks may develop due to ground movement, temperature changes, or heavy loads, leading to water infiltration and further damage. Surface spalling, where the top layer flakes or chips away, can expose rebar to moisture, accelerating corrosion. Uneven or sinking floors often result from soil settling beneath the slab. Repair work helps to seal cracks, smooth out rough patches, and stabilize the surface, reducing the risk of accidents and protecting the underlying structure.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Floor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Jacksonville, NC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or concrete floor repairs, such as filling cracks or patching small areas,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and surface area involved.

Moderate Repairs - For more extensive work like resurfacing or level adjustments, local contractors often charge between $600-$2,500. Projects in this range are common for homeowners seeking to address uneven or damaged floors on a moderate scale.

Large-Scale Projects - Larger repairs, including significant crack repair or surface replacement, can typically cost from $2,500-$5,000. Fewer projects reach this tier, usually reserved for extensive damage or commercial spaces requiring substantial work.

Full Floor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of a concrete floor often exceeds $5,000, with costs varying based on size and complexity. Most jobs in this category are larger, more complex projects that involve significant labor and materials.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ete floor damage can be repaired? Local contractors can address cracks, spalling, uneven surfaces, and surface deterioration to restore the integrity of concrete floors.

Are there different repair options for concrete floors? Yes, options include patching, leveling, resurfacing, and sealing, depending on the extent of damage and the desired finish.

How can I tell if my concrete floor needs repair? Signs such as visible cracks, uneven surfaces, or surface pitting indicate that a repair may be necessary, and local service providers can assess the condition.

What causes concrete floors to crack or deteriorate? Common causes include settling, temperature changes, moisture infiltration, and heavy usage over time.
